Personal & Financial Insights

Every occupation has a unique profile. For Environmental Science and Protection Technicians, Including Health, the Bureau of Labor Statistics and O*NET classify the day-to-day work broadly as: Perform laboratory and field tests to monitor the environment and investigate sources of pollution, including those that affect health, under the direction of an environmental scientist, engineer, or other specialist. May collect samples of gases, soil, water, and other materials for testing.

Avg. Annual Salary $56,770
Avg. Hourly Wage $27.29
Available Jobs (US) 39,390
Job Title & Hierarchy Code (SOC) Environmental Science and Protection Technicians, Including Health #19-4042

Core Skills & Abilities

  • Inspect workplaces to ensure the absence of health and safety hazards, such as high noise levels, radiation, or potential lighting hazards.

  • Inspect sanitary conditions at public facilities.

  • Collect samples of gases, soils, water, industrial wastewater, or asbestos products to conduct tests on pollutant levels or identify sources of pollution.

  • Analyze potential environmental impacts of production process changes, and recommend steps to mitigate negative impacts.

  • Make recommendations to control or eliminate unsafe conditions at workplaces or public facilities.

  • Examine and analyze material for presence and concentration of contaminants, such as asbestos, using variety of microscopes.

  • Develop or implement site recycling or hazardous waste stream programs.

  • Calculate amount of pollutant in samples or compute air pollution or gas flow in industrial processes, using chemical and mathematical formulas.

  • Develop testing procedures.

  • Initiate procedures to close down or fine establishments violating environmental or health regulations.

  • Monitor emission control devices to ensure they are operating properly and comply with state and federal regulations.

  • Determine amounts and kinds of chemicals to use in destroying harmful organisms or removing impurities from purification systems.

  • Weigh, analyze, or measure collected sample particles, such as lead, coal dust, or rock, to determine concentration of pollutants.

  • Maintain files, such as hazardous waste databases, chemical usage data, personnel exposure information, or diagrams showing equipment locations.

  • Calibrate microscopes or test instruments.

  • Record test data and prepare reports, summaries, or charts that interpret test results.

  • Direct activities of workers in laboratory.

  • Provide information or technical or program assistance to government representatives, employers, or the general public on the issues of public health, environmental protection, or workplace safety.

  • Investigate hazardous conditions or spills or outbreaks of disease or food poisoning, collecting samples for analysis.

  • Distribute permits, closure plans, or cleanup plans.

  • Discuss test results and analyses with customers.

  • Prepare samples or photomicrographs for testing and analysis.

  • Perform statistical analysis of environmental data.

  • Develop or implement programs for monitoring of environmental pollution or radiation.

  • Set up equipment or stations to monitor and collect pollutants from sites, such as smoke stacks, manufacturing plants, or mechanical equipment.
